The text mentions, 'Electron microscopy has revealed that the nuclear envelope, which consists of two parallel membranes with a space between (10 to 50 nm) called the perinuclear space...'

The NCERT states, 'These nuclear pores are the passages through which movement of RNA and protein molecules takes place in both directions between the nucleus and the cytoplasm.'

The text provides examples: 'Some mature cells even lack nucleus, e.g., erythrocytes of many mammals and sieve tube cells of vascular plants.'
